Brian K. Reaves
Founder & Principle Consultant​​
Brian K. Reaves is the Founder & Principal Consultant at Belonging Intelligence, a consultancy at the forefront of inclusive innovation—merging cutting-edge AI, data, and systems thinking with deep expertise in organizational transformation. With a rare blend of technical depth and strategic leadership, Brian helps companies unlock human potential through responsible and forward-looking use of technology.
A computer scientist by training, Brian began his career as a software developer at Xerox and has spent over 30 years shaping innovation and enterprise strategy for companies across industries—including healthcare, finance, cloud computing, supply chain, utilities, and telecommunications. He has held senior executive roles at SAP, Dell Technologies, and most recently at UKG, where he served as EVP and Chief Belonging, Equity & Impact Officer and applied an engineering mindset to cultural and operational transformation.
Throughout his career, Brian has delivered scalable, tech-enabled impact by translating complex systems into business advantage. At Belonging Intelligence, he continues to shape the future of leadership and innovation—ensuring AI and technology work for people, not around them.

Ryan Garcia
Executive Director, Strategic Operations & Engagements
Ryan Garcia is a dynamic technology executive with over 20 years of experience leading high-impact initiatives across customer success, cloud transformation, and operational strategy. He has a proven track record of delivering results for organizations ranging from nimble start-ups to global Fortune 500 enterprises.
Ryan has led diverse teams in software development, enterprise implementations, program management, and business operations. A senior leader at NetApp, Yahoo, and MedeAnalytics and most recently VP of Technology Solutions & Delivery Performance at UKG, he is recognized for driving cross-functional alignment, operational excellence, and AI-powered innovation with measurable business outcomes.
A decorated former U.S. Naval officer, Ryan brings a mission-driven leadership style centered on collaboration, accountability, and continuous improvement. He holds a B.S. in Economics from the U.S. Naval Academy and an MBA in Technology Management from UC Davis.

Derek Valentine
Executive Director, Revenue Growth
Derek has held various roles throughout his over 25 years of corporate experience including, Sales, Marketing, and Operations. He is currently the Executive Director, Revenue Growth for Belonging Intelligence, LLC. His most recent role was as a Senior Director at UKG where he led a team that aligned with UKG’s HR (Talent Acquisition, Talent Management, Learning & Development) teams to help them identify qualified traditionally overlooked talent as well as develop a pipeline of qualified traditionally overlooked talent to source for UKG career opportunities.
Derek was also a Regional Sales Director leading Sales teams at Secureworks a Cybersecurity Division of Dell Technologies. Derek was also a Chapter Founder and Leader of the Atlanta Chapter of Dell Technologies Black Networking Alliance Employee Resource Group. Under Derek’s leadership this chapter played a pivotal role in driving Dell’s Diverse Talent Engagement efforts and programs at HBCUs/MSIs.
Derek has earned a Bachelor’s degree in Political Science from North Carolina State University and a Master’s in Business Administration in Marketing from Clark Atlanta University. Derek is also an Adjunct Professor at Clark Atlanta University where he is helping to equip the students with both the knowledge and skills needed to successfully launch a career upon graduation and to better position themselves for retention and advancement within today’s competitive corporate and business environment.
